We have a fairly tight anti spam system installed due to problems with spammers flooding the forum in the past. We DO NOT actively block VPN services. I've checked the logs for that particular IP address and it is currently blacklisted by spamhaus due to the service being used to route spam.
IP Address 193.33.187.25 is listed in the CBL. It appears to be infected with a spam sending trojan, proxy or some other form of botnet.
This IP is, or is natting for, a Linux (or other UNIX-like) computer whose SSH facility is being used to tunnel email spam.
I've backed off the weighting value for this a little but there does seem to be a genuine reason why this IP is currently blacklisted.
